Output 951aba638868e2cd33e4fc5d74ac53f934324ab05e5e23ad1fb265d9cafe9d19:0

value
549564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 370eab4ad8b160cef4b743c9b88709a99e6caa92 OP_EQUAL
address
36i8fKdr6SBQu9LU3qw1T9Ezb1oqD9SjTC
transaction
951aba638868e2cd33e4fc5d74ac53f934324ab05e5e23ad1fb265d9cafe9d19
spent
true